I was inspired by the layout of her card and used it as a sketch for my card.
The patterned papers I've used for the diagonal stripes are all content of the new March Kit of Scrapbook Werkstatt (available on February 26th)

card recipe:
- stamps - My Favorite Thing "You Make My Day"
- patterned papers - Carta Bella "True Friends - Best Buddy Blue/Playmate Yellow", I Lowe Scrap "Why Not? - 01-02", My Mind's Eye "Collectable - Remarkable Day Dates"
- tools - We R Memory Keepers "Corner Chomper"
- others - white cardstock, Garn und Mehr natural twine, My Mind's Eye "Follow Your Heart" yellow button, Distress inks "Walnut Stain", Hero Arts ink "Wet Cement"
